-
Notifications
You must be signed in to change notification settings - Fork 0
/
fud.todo
51 lines (37 loc) · 2.03 KB
/
fud.todo
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
https://atom.io/packages/tasks
fn cmd d
Super stretch:
☐ use okta for login authentication
☐ getting auto-categories for foods entered
UI (reminder)
css styling should be camelcased
On App:
☐ think about how to indicate which tab you're on as well as styling for selecting others
☐ have the text 'recipe, fridge, shop'
On Fridge:
Function:
✔ check one or multiple food items. thing appears at bottom showing you options on what you can do.. or, it's greyed out until you check something @done(2019-04-26 16:35) @project(On Fridge / New)
✔ think of how to visually differentiate the optional ones @done(2019-04-26 16:35) @project(On Fridge / New)
☐ make foodpopover close on outside click: https://medium.com/@pitipatdop/little-neat-trick-to-capture-click-outside-react-component-5604830beb7f
☐ make sure right action panel doesn't overlap with the food table
☐ adding food dropdown should default to last compartment added to
☐ expiry date indicator
☐ sort by columns?
☐ write edit button
✔ uninstall unused packages @done(2019-04-26 23:06) @project(On Fridge / Function)
Style:
✔ clean up selector code in addfood @done(2019-05-03 21:06) @project(On Fridge / Function)
☐ make sure all functions aren't arrowy
Critical:
✔ SERVICE OPTIONAL ITEMS @done(2019-04-26 21:21) @project(On Fridge / Function)
✔ make add button reactive @done(2019-05-03 20:51) @project(On Fridge / Function)
☐ launch
✔ date validation @done(2019-04-26 22:59) @project(On Fridge / Function)
✔ format prices? @done(2019-04-26 22:20) @project(On Fridge / Function)
✔ close off other tabs @done(2019-04-26 20:24) @project(On Fridge / Function)
FridgeView, 544
// <div className="foodAction" style={this.props.actionStyle}> edit </div>
App, 60
<Nav.Link onClick = {() => this.props.onClick("fridge")}
className="noPadding">
<img className="fridgeIcon" src={require('./icons/fridge.svg')} alt="fridge icon" />